Output 90ae55c6c0f4fafb4aac6d63854bf54ce94c47eebc68e344e118fccf50b2deb7:2

value
143454383
script pubkey
OP_0 OP_PUSHBYTES_20 1bdf51d954b7b81637f1ec87fd1f3666c47ea159
address
bc1qr004rk25k7upvdl3ajrl68ekvmz8ag2eunpz2d
transaction
90ae55c6c0f4fafb4aac6d63854bf54ce94c47eebc68e344e118fccf50b2deb7
spent
true